Abstract
Una unidad de remoción de arenilla que incluye una cámara de remoción de arenilla cilíndrica por encima de una cámara de almacenamiento de arenilla, con una abertura a la cámara de almacenamiento de arenilla a través del fondo de la cámara de remoción de arenilla. Al menos una placa de capa es un cono truncado invertido alrededor del eje central que está espaciado de la pared vertical de la cámara de remoción de arenilla para permitir el flujo de fluido entre los mismos. Las placas de laminilla de cono truncado invertido concéntricas se soportan en la cámara de remoción de arenilla por encima de las placas estratificadas, con las placas de laminilla radialmente espaciadas entre sí con relación al eje central. Una abertura de afluente en la pared vertical de la cámara de remoción de arenilla por debajo de las placas estratificadas permite que fluido y arenilla entren a la cámara de remoción de arenilla, y una abertura de efluente en la pared vertical de la cámara de remoción de arenilla por encima de las placas de laminilla permite que el fluido salga de la cámara de remoción de arenilla.
